Задать вопрос
18 января, 14:00

1. Задайте массив из 10 элементов с помощью датчика случайных чисел. Замените все нечетные элементы с четными индексами на нули. Выведите на экран исходный и полученный массивы.

2. Задайте массив из 10 элементов с помощью датчика случайных чисел. Замените все его положительные элементы на наибольший отрицательный элемент. Выведите на экран исходный и полученный массивы.

+3
Ответы (1)
  1. 18 января, 14:56
    0
    №1var r, n:integer; C:Array[0 ... 9]of integer; Beginfor r:=0 to 9 do beginC[r]: = random (50) - 25; write (C[r]:4) ; if (abs (C[r]) mod 2 = 1) and (r mod 2 = 0) then C[r] : = 0; end; writeln; foreach n in C dowrite (n:4) ; end.№2var r, n, m, max, k:integer; C:Array[0 ... 9]of integer; Beginmax:=-30; for r:=0 to 9 do beginC[r]: = random (50) - 25; write (C[r]:4) ; if (C[r] < 0) and (max 0 then C[r]: = max; end; writeln; foreach n in C dowrite (n:4) ; end.
Знаете ответ на вопрос?
Не уверены в ответе?
Правильный ответ на вопрос 👍 «1. Задайте массив из 10 элементов с помощью датчика случайных чисел. Замените все нечетные элементы с четными индексами на нули. Выведите ...» по предмету 📗 Информатика. Развернутая система поиска нашего сайта обязательно приведёт вас к нужной информации. Как вариант - оцените ответы на похожие вопросы. Но если вдруг и это не помогло - задавайте свой вопрос знающим оппонентам, которые быстро дадут на него ответ!
Искать готовые ответы